中文摘要objective: to screen the inhibitory effects of 17 steroids on 6 major cytochrome p450 (cyp) isoenzymes. methods: the inhibitory effects of 17 steroids at 100 μm (25 μm for estrone) were tested towards 6 major cyps including cyp1a2, cyp2a6, cyp2c9, cyp2d6, cyp2e1 and cyp3a4. 17 steroids included aldosterone, androstenedione, corticosterone, cortisol, dehydroepiandrosterone, 11-deoxycortisol, dexamethasone, estrone, 17α-hydroxyprogesterone, medroxyprogesterone, megestrol acetate, methylprednisolone, methyltestosterone, prednisolone, prednisone, pregnenolone and testosterone. results: of these isoforms tested, cyp3a4 was most affected; nearly all the 17 steroids inhibited it in certain degree. dehydroepiandrosterone and methylprednisolone were strongest inhibitors of all steroids tested; cyp3a4 activity was strongly inhibited by 62.9% and 61.9% respectively. cortisol, estrone and corticosterone also inhibited cyp3a4 activity by more than 50%; the activity was inhibited by 57.4%, 53.0% and 52.4% respectively. cyp2c9 and were moderately inhibited, the strongest inhibition was observed by 100 μm corticosterone, 47.1% of the orginal activity was inhibited. the activity of cyp2c9 was inhibited by dehydroepiandrosterone by 29.9%, methylprednisolone by 26.7%, megestrol acetate by 21.3%. cyp2a6 and cyp2d6 were the least inhibited. interestingly, several steroids showed certain degree of activation toward cyp2e1, including androstenedione, estrone (25 μm), medroxyprogesterone, 17α-hydroxyprogesterone, testosterone and methyltestosterone, the activity was 150.8%, 147.6%, 145.4%, 133.7%, 127.4% and 126.3% of the control level. conclusion: given the limited inhibitory effect and the maximal plasma concentration, these steroids were generally safe; the potential of in vivo metabolim-based drug-drug interactions is quite remote.
